It’s Wednesday night, and you know what that means! The first AEW Dynamite since their Revolution PPV was emulated live from the Save Mart Center in Fresno, California, on TBS and streamed on MAX.

Below are the results from the event.

We start the show with the new AEW International Champion cutting a promo in the ring.

1.) Trios Match: The Opps (Samoa Joe, Hook, & Katsuyori Shibata) make short work of Vinny Pacifico, Eli Theseus, & Gabriel Aeros.

Backstage, Ricochet cuts a promo on Shibata, telling him not to attend their match at AEW Collision this Saturday and to give up.

Next, we see an interaction between Cope and Swerve Strickland, discussing the AEW World Championship and the next AEW PPV, “Dynasty.”

Jon Moxley is in what appears to be a cellar or dark room and cuts a promo on Cope. They are advertised for a Street Fight for the AEW World Championship next week on AEW Dynamite.

2.) Powerhouse Hobbs & Hologram (w/Harleygram) defeated Brian Cage & Dralistico (w/The Beast Mortos). Hobbs hit a spinebuster on Dralistico for the pinfall.

A video package highlights the history between Toni Storm and Mariah May that culminated at AEW’s Revolution.

Next, we hear from Toni Storm, standing on the stage by the entrance ramp. Megan Bayne takes her out from behind.

3.) “Speedball Mike Bailey defeats The Beast Mortos with a Crescent Kick for the pinfall.

Renee Paquette interviews The Patriarchy. Christian Cage and Nick Wayne have a tense moment.

Back in the ring, MJF comes out and cuts a promo. MVP comes out, and after some talking back and forth, MVP gives MJF his card.

4.) Konosuke Takeshita defeats Max Caster with a Michinoku Driver in a squash match.

A video package shows Chris Jericho beating on Gravity and taking his mask at AEW Revolution. We then go to Jericho, holding the mask, sitting in a chair, and cutting a promo.

5.) Willow Nightingale defeats Penelope Ford by pinfall.

After the match, Ford hits Nightingale with a chair. Ford pounces on Nightingale. Kris Statlander runs down to help Nightingale. Megan Bayne then appears and takes out Statlander.

Renee Paquette interviews TBS Champion Mercedes Mone. She gets interrupted by Billie Starks. They exchange words before Mone takes off.

In the ring, Tony Schiavone interviews Will Ospreay. Ospreay tells everyone that he’s coming for the AEW World Championship.

Renee Paquette interviews Jay White backstage, discussing the AEW Championship and being a # 1 Contender.

Backstage, Adam Page and MJF cross paths. They have some words with each other.

6.) Orange Cassidy defeats Hechicero in the Main Event.
